Transportation and Connectivity in Cleveland Heights, Ohio

FeatureDetails
Airport NameCleveland Hopkins International Airport
IATA CodeCLE
PortPort of Cleveland
Major HighwaysUS 20, Interstate 90 (nearby), Interstate 271, State Route 87, State Route 8
Train/Amtrak ServiceNearest Amtrak station in downtown Cleveland
Local Bus/Transit ServiceGreater Cleveland Regional Transit Authority (RTA) bus and nearby rail service
  • U.S. Route 20 - Connects Cleveland Heights with downtown Cleveland and eastern suburbs.
  • Interstate 90 - Major east-west interstate providing regional access across northern Ohio.
  • Interstate 271 - Bypass route connecting eastern suburbs with Interstate 90 and Interstate 480.
  • State Route 87 (Carnegie Avenue/Cedar Road) - Important corridor linking the city with University Circle and downtown Cleveland.
  • Greater Cleveland RTA - Provides extensive bus service with convenient connections to the Red, Blue, and Green rail lines.

Cleveland Heights, Ohio - Key Historical Facts

  • Cleveland Heights began developing in the late 19th century as a residential streetcar suburb east of downtown Cleveland.
  • The city officially incorporated as a village in 1903 and became a city in 1921 as its population grew rapidly.
  • Its tree-lined neighborhoods and early 20th-century architecture attracted professionals working in nearby Cleveland.
  • The city's proximity to University Circle helped establish Cleveland Heights as a center for education, healthcare, and the arts.
  • Coventry Village became a well-known cultural district during the 1960s and remains a popular destination for shopping, dining, and entertainment.
  • Today, Cleveland Heights is recognized for its historic neighborhoods, diverse community, and easy access to many of Greater Cleveland's cultural attractions.
